Those of you interested in the modern Browning or Winchester Low Walls & other options for .22BPCRA may be interested in the following article recently published in the July 2020 edition of The Single Shot Exchange magazine. For those of you that don’t subscribe, I just posted the article at http://www.texas-mac.com/Browning_a...e_History_and_Options_for_22_BPCRA.html.
